Yet again the hall of shame have failed to acknowledge AC/DC's contribution to the music industry, as the band was overlooked.
To be eligible to be inducted to the hall of fame a criteria of being 25 years since their first record must be met.
AC/DC , Lynyrd Skynyrd, Black Sabbath and solo artists Patti Smith, Bob Seger and Lou Reed are among the eligible acts that have been overlooked.

The albums "Highway to Hell" and "Back in Black" have been released in a special collectors edition deluxe box in France.
These releases include an unique and official "Disque De Platine" in perspex display plaque with stand, presented in 6" x 5" picture box.
Back in Black - Label Warner , Catalogue No. 7559-62709-2 , Country of origin - France, Release year 2001

The current edition of the UK rock magazine Classic Rock has a few interesting items for AC/DC fans, featured is a small interview with Brian Johnson , a review of the Stiff Upper Lip live DVD. Also in a
self compiled list of the 100 greatest classic rock albums of all time AC/DC come 4th with Back in Black and 61st with Highway to Hell.Interesting snippets from the Brian Johnson interview are that Brian recently phoned Mal to see how he was, and Mal replied "I'm on me bed playing me guitar, Jonna". , but Malcolm being the master of the understatement this could mean that Mal has started writing some cracking songs. Also Brian was pleased to learn that his old mate Davy Whittaker (drummer in Geordie II) has now been able to afford to get a new set of teeth thanks to the recent Geordie II gigs. Even rock superstars have bad car days!!If you have experienced problems with your car you are not alone, Rock legend Brian Johnson had one or two problems with his car (De Luca Racing #21) during the 2001 Brumos Daytona Continental Historics. However the day was not all doom and gloom for the De Luca Racing team as a certain Mrs B Johnson finished 13th and top of her specific class. The Scottish museum which has included a display on Bon Scott has picked up a top award.Kirriemuir’s Gateway to the Glens Museum was voted the Scottish Museum of the Year at an awards ceremony organised by the Scottish Museums Council in Edinburgh.
The museum is currently running an exhibition which includes photographs of Bon Scott.
